Eyrie is one of Oregon's founding estates, and this Trousseau comes off Dundee Hills volcanic basalt under a thin skin of granitic sediment. Dry-farmed, no-till, planted tight at 2,400 vines per hectare. It's supple and fruity with the mossy candor the variety is known for, and it lands under 12% alcohol. A wine of joy, and one you can have a second glass of and actually be witty, instead of just thinking so.

About the Producer

The Eyrie Vineyards is one of the original historic wine estates in Oregon and by all accounts one of the most historic in this country. At Polaner Selections we love representing the true classic and iconic producers of their region: Giacomo Conterno in Piedmont, Felsina in Tuscany, DeMontille in Burgundy among many others. It is a thrill for us to add Eyrie to that list. In the winter of 1965, after earning a degree in viticulture and enology from UC/Davis, and having spent time researching the vine in Europe, 25-year old David Lett moved to Oregon “with 3,000 grape cuttings and a theory”.
